I come home from work, my 920 is on 6% battery life so I plug it in to charge.
I let it get a full charge, pull it off and send a few text messages.
A few rounds of Zombies later, I go to use my phone and the lock screen won't come on. I hold the power button down thinking I might have accidentally turned it off, and nothing. Rest it on my charging pad; the light on the pad comes on, but nothing happens on the phone. Still a black screen. I try plugging it back into the wired charger, still just a black screen with no response to the power button.
So....what now? - 12-07-2012, 03:39 PM #4

You are suggesting a hard reset...do not do that unless necessary / an absolute last resort. For just a minor freeze, just hold Vol Down + Power (what you call 'lock'), no camera button.
